  3. I own a 2008 Boxster S Tiptronic. Originally, car has three radiators (Left, Right, Centre - tiptronic comes with centre). However, have installed a turbo kit and using centre radiator now as intercooler radiator. As the engine has lost the centre radiator, concerned about cooling. Any ideas? Would larger side radiators fit, and if so what from model? Would GT3 or Turbo side radiators be larger?...and offer additional cooling and any successful installs? Open to additional ideas, but do need to keep centre radiator for intercooler.
